Santiago Peña is a senior lawyer in the International Arbitration and Economic Regulation and Administrative Law departments.

His practice focuses on advising corporate clients in domestic and international arbitration and in complex judicial litigation, as well as in matters of a contractual nature.

He graduated as a lawyer from the Law School of the University of Buenos Aires with honors. He has completed a Diploma in Arbitration and a Master's Degree in Business Law at the Universidad Austral, obtaining the gold medal for the best average of the promotion and the prize for the best dissertation.

He is a regular professor of Civil and Commercial Contracts at the Law School of the University of Buenos Aires and assistant professor of Contracts at the Torcuato Di Tella University.

He is a member of the International Bar Association (IBA); member of ALArb and the ALArb Next Generation Group; Secretary of the Permanent Observatory on the state of arbitration in Latin America; member of the Global Advisory Board of ICDR Young & International; ITAFOR contributor; coordinating member of the Youth Committee of the Business Center for Mediation and Arbitration (CEMA); and member of Young ICSID, Young ITA, Young ICCA and AYAP (Argentina Young Arbitration Practitioners).
